Output e61c9b8f56d98e3aba9a9a3b2682b204dfc50f642a4c060caeb2de4f304366e2:122

value
19753
script pubkey
OP_0 OP_PUSHBYTES_20 e892687e9d144490828670d935544d285a73a0bc
address
bc1qazfxsl5az3zfpq5xwrvn24zd9pd88g9uyuxfsr
transaction
e61c9b8f56d98e3aba9a9a3b2682b204dfc50f642a4c060caeb2de4f304366e2
spent
true